Primary Responsibilities: Utilize equipment which produces ionizing radiation to obtain radiographs for diagnostic purposes according to policies, procedures, and protocols of the KSC Radiology Department and Kelsey Seybold Clinic Equipment includes but is not limited to: fluoroscopic and/or digital radiographic and/or routine radiographic rooms used in combination with CR technology for image acquisition Imaging services vary by location, therefore, rotation through the ambulatory surgery center to provide radiographic support via utilization of a radiographic C-arm or portable unit and the performance fluoroscopic exams may be required depending on assigned site Utilize the designated Radiology Information System (RIS) to complete clerical processes and the designated Patient Archiving System (PACS) You’ll be rewarded and recognized for your performance in an environment that will challenge you and give you clear direction on what it takes to succeed in your role as well as provide development for other roles you may be interested in.

Required Qualifications

High School diploma or equivalent Graduate of an AMA approved school of Radiologic Technology Eligible for ARRT (R) registry Graduate Technologist designation as defined by the Texas Medical Board Ability to attain ARRT(R) and MRT General Certificate Status within one year of eligibility OR ARRT (R), MRT-General Certificate BLS certification through American Heart Association Ability to use computer keyboard and grasp elements of digital image acquisition Proven excellent verbal, written and interpersonal communication skills

Market context

CT radiology roles in Texas

Texas allied-health employers often look for CT technologists with current ARRT registration, Texas Medical Board CMRT, AHA BLS, and prior CT experience, so demand tends to favor candidates who already meet core credentialing requirements. These roles are competitive because employers need clinicians who can work independently, maintain imaging quality, and keep pace with patient volume.
